Output 860d5a2778fe84c1742b349dc85a15d423e34100339090c2891e3573cc8232c7:60

value
74608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d054794421102e237514217c82d90da3e651e955 OP_EQUAL
address
3LgZfnBNkzMXge4AJD17ZJA63LZSwKWUas
transaction
860d5a2778fe84c1742b349dc85a15d423e34100339090c2891e3573cc8232c7
spent
true